The primary goal of this project was to provide recommendations on incorporating CDA into FDOT’s Transportation System Management and Operations (TSM&O). Specific objectives included developing a Concept of Operations (ConOps) for incorporating CDA features in traffic management; formulating methods to test and evaluate infrastructure support for CDA; and creating an action plan and a training plan to advance the necessary infrastructure and workforce practices.
